I'm on a Win98 box and trying to avoid NT, ActiveState, and VC++.


Checking out simtel --

- They have a mirror of CPAN under
ftp://ftp.simtel.net/pub/perl/CPAN/

- ftp://ftp.simtel.net/pub/gnu/djgpp.README points me to
ftp://ftp.simtel.net/pub/simtelnet/gnu/djgpp/ -- good stuff there!
I see Perl 5.005_02 sources and binary under the gnu directory...

- Hmmm...  Don't see any Perl modules -- I get the feeling I need
to download and build Perl/Tk.


Has anybody out there built and run Perl/Tk using DJGPP and Win98?
